Why is it Important to Change Flooring?

Kenneth Stevenson 4 min read
Image2

Changing the floors in a home or business is a large change, but can be one which carries large benefits. Flooring is not just about fixing up your interiors or upgrading from one design to a more modern one but it’s a lot more than that. This is why the consideration about improving your floors should be considered as follows in relation to your property.

Benefits of Flooring

Enhancing Aesthetic Appeal

The first change that you’ll notice when updating your Flooring is the overall increase in the beauty it adds. However, floors are ordinarily defective over a certain period of time due to wear, scratching, and outdatedness. Flooring is one of the ways of remodeling your room because it gives a room a new look, which is present throughout the day and defined by the modern lifestyle. For instance, changing from worn carpet to shiny, beautiful hardwood or modish tiles is a great way of transforming a space, making it more welcoming and fashionable.

Improving Functionality and Comfort

Worn-out or deteriorated floor coverings can impact the efficacy of parts of the house. Squeaky and squeaky floors or stained, cracked tiles or worn-out carpet may be uncomfortable to walk on or are dangerous.

Image1

It can also increase feelings of comfort when walking on it as well as increase the functionality of the place. For example, if you have a heavy traffic area of the home, you can opt to use laminate or luxury vinyl because they are hard-wearing and easy to clean.

Increasing Property Value

Flooring is one of the areas that, when invested in, can greatly boost the value of your house. Prospective customers may look at Flooring as one of the essential aspects of a residence, and good quality flooring appropriate for today’s use will increase your property’s attractiveness to prospective buyers. If your intention is to get your home sold, new Flooring is an appealing attribute that sets your house apart from the rest with bad or old floors.

Addressing Wear and Tear

Throughout the years, floors suffer lots of hustle and bustle. This is so because floors are bound to be damaged by high traffic hurting the floors appearance and general wear and tear. These are some of the problems that can be solved by exchanging the Flooring; you get the best surface to cover the floor which is not only beautiful but also durable and fit for use.

Improving Indoor Air Quality

Some floor types, such as carpeting that has been used for some time, become dust magnets and can lower indoor air quality.

Image3

For those who or their family members have allergies or bronchial problems, it is recommended to replace the carpet with the floor, which is easier to clean and maintain, for instance, tile or wooden floor. It is particularly useful in fashioning a healthier living environment, particularly when one is in contact with the patients.

Modernizing Your Space

Like all other designs and styles, floor fashions are dynamic, and therefore, what was fashionable may be out of place at the current time. Renovating your floor is an effective way to bring cohesion to the current market trends and possibly attract more customer attention in the case of a business. Typically known for its natural look and sturdy surface, hardwood or the modern look of today’s laminate can give your home the new look it needs to be current.

Considering Flooring Installation Costs

This leads us to the next consideration when deciding to change the floor because the flooring installation cost also entails the cost of putting it in place. The cost of flooring depends on the type of floor and the area of floor space, as well as any other work that may be required. Knowledge of these costs will assist you in planning for them so that you can arrive at a proper decision on what type of Flooring suits you best.

Thus, it can be stated that changing the Flooring is not only about the appearances, about convenience and health and even the rise of the value of a property and the possibility of repairing the wear and tear.Whether you’re refreshing your current space or preparing to sell, investing in new Flooring can offer numerous benefits and make a significant difference in your home or business.
